本文目录导读:
随着信息技术的飞速发展,数据库技术在各行各业中发挥着越来越重要的作用,关系型数据库作为数据库技术的主流,以其严谨的理论基础、强大的数据处理能力和丰富的应用场景,受到了广大用户的青睐,本文将从关系型数据库的原理、优势与应用三个方面进行探讨。
关系型数据库的原理
1、关系模型
图片来源于网络,如有侵权联系删除
关系型数据库采用关系模型来组织数据,关系模型将数据表示为一张二维表,表中的每一行称为一个记录,每一列称为一个字段,表与表之间通过外键进行关联,形成一个完整的数据结构。
2、数据库管理系统(DBMS)
数据库管理系统是关系型数据库的核心,负责数据的存储、检索、更新、维护等操作,常见的数据库管理系统有MySQL、Oracle、SQL Server等。
3、SQL语言
SQL(Structured Query Language)是关系型数据库的标准查询语言,用于对数据库进行操作,SQL语句包括数据定义语言(DDL)、数据操纵语言(DML)、数据控制语言(DCL)和数据查询语言(DQL)等。
关系型数据库的优势
1、数据结构清晰
关系型数据库采用二维表结构,数据组织有序,便于用户理解和维护。
2、数据一致性
关系型数据库通过约束、触发器等机制,确保数据的一致性和完整性。
图片来源于网络,如有侵权联系删除
3、数据安全性
关系型数据库支持用户权限管理,确保数据的安全性。
4、高效的数据查询
关系型数据库采用索引、查询优化等技术,实现高效的数据查询。
5、强大的数据处理能力
关系型数据库支持批处理、事务处理、并发控制等功能,满足复杂的数据处理需求。
关系型数据库的应用
1、企业信息管理
关系型数据库广泛应用于企业信息管理领域,如客户关系管理(CRM)、供应链管理(SCM)、人力资源管理等。
2、电子商务
图片来源于网络,如有侵权联系删除
电子商务平台采用关系型数据库存储商品信息、订单信息、用户信息等,实现高效的数据处理和查询。
3、金融行业
金融行业对数据的安全性、可靠性要求极高,关系型数据库在金融领域的应用广泛,如银行、证券、保险等。
4、物联网
物联网设备产生的海量数据需要存储、处理和分析,关系型数据库在物联网领域的应用前景广阔。
5、云计算
云计算平台采用关系型数据库存储用户数据、配置信息等,实现资源的弹性伸缩和高效管理。
关系型数据库作为一种主流的数据库技术,具有严谨的理论基础、丰富的应用场景和强大的数据处理能力,随着信息技术的不断发展,关系型数据库将继续在各个领域发挥重要作用。
标签: #关系型数据库的认识
评论列表